List of Bishops
| Bishops of Connecticut | |||
|---|---|---|---|
| From | Until | Incumbent | Notes |
| 1784 | 1796 | Samuel Seabury | Also Presiding Bishop 1789–1792 and Bishop of Rhode Island from 1790; died in office. |
| 1797 | 1813 | Abraham Jarvis | Died in office. |
| 1819 | 1865 | Thomas Church Brownell | Also Presiding Bishop from 1852; died in office. |
| 1865 | 1899 | John Williams | Previously coadjutor since 1851; also Presiding Bishop from 1887; also provisional bishop of Mexico; died in office. |
| 1899 | 1928 | Chauncey B. Brewster | Previously coadjutor since 1897. |
| 1928 | 1934 | Edward Campion Acheson | (7 April 1858, Woolwich, UK – January 28, 1934, Middletown, CT); suffragan 1915–1926; coadjutor 1926–1928. |
| 1934 | 1950 | Frederick G. Budlong | Frederick Grandy Budlong (July 10, 1881, Camden, NY – September 25, 1953, Hartford, CT); previously coadjutor since 1931. |
| 1951 | 1969 | Walter H. Gray | Walter Henry Gray (August 20, 1898, Richmond, VA – December 4, 1973, Hartford, CT); suffragan 1940–1945; coadjutor 1945–1951. |
| 1951 | 1957 | Robert McConnell Hatch, suffragan bishop | (July 6, 1910, Brooklyn, NY – July 16, 2009, Louisville, CO); became Bishop of Western Massachusetts. |
| 1971 | 1971 | John H. Esquirol | Previously suffragan since 1958. |
| 1971 | 1977 | J. Warren Hutchens | Joseph Warren Hutchens (1910, Elnora, IN – August 4, 1979, Lichfield, CT); previously suffragan since 1961. |
| 1977 | 1981 | Morgan Porteus | (born August 10, 1917); suffragan 1971–1976; coadjutor 1976–1977. |
| 1981 | 1993 | Arthur E. Walmsley | Arthur Edward Walmsley (born May 4, 1928); previously coadjutor since 1979. |
| 1981 | 1986 | Bradford Hastings, suffragan bishop | William Bradford Turner Hastings (1920, Garden City, NY - December 3, 1992, Little Compton, RI) |
| 1993 | 1999 | Clarence Coleridge | Clarence Nicholas Coleridge (born November 27, 1930); previously suffragan since 1981; later Assisting bishop in Pennsylvania. |
| 1987 | 1993 | Jeffrey Rowthorn, suffragan bishop | Jeffrey William Rowthorn (born 9 April 1934, Newport, UK); became bishop-in-charge in Europe. |
| 1999 | 2010 | Andrew Smith | Andrew Donnan Smith (born 1944, Albany, NY); previously suffragan since 1996. |
| 2000 | present | James E. Curry, suffragan bishop | James Elliot Curry |
| 2000 | 2005 | Wilfrido Ramos-Orench, suffragan bishop | (born 1941, Puerto Rico); became provisional bishop in Central Ecuador. |
| 2007 | present | Laura Jean Ahrens, suffragan bishop | Dr Laura Jean Ahrens |
| 2010 | present | Ian Douglas | Dr Ian Theodore Douglas (born May 20, 1958, Fitchburg, MA) |
